⛓️The Ethereum Foundation's Ecosystem Funding Initiative has launched the 2025 Academic Grants Round with $2 million in funding dedicated to supporting Ethereum-related academic research. This initiative aims to expand and empower research frontiers in the Ethereum ecosystem, building on previous successful funding rounds.

📰MIT researchers at CSAIL have developed an adaptable fastener system that improves upon traditional zipper design, with potential applications ranging from tent assembly to medical cast adjustment. The innovation builds on abandoned prototype work by MIT professor William Freeman, offering practical improvements to everyday fastening mechanisms across multiple industries.

🧠NVIDIA has opened applications for its 25th annual Graduate Fellowship Program, offering $60,000 awards to doctoral students conducting research relevant to NVIDIA technologies. The program provides grants, mentors, and technical support to foster innovation in accelerated computing research.
